    Default Re: Verwundetenabzeichen 1939 in Schwarz, 126 Eduard Hahn, Idar Oberstein

    It's a nice badge, not the prettiest execution of a design though. The oakleaves around the edge are quite poor in definition, they look quite 'blobby' but a good addition to your collection Ralph!

    Default Re: Verwundetenabzeichen 1939 in Schwarz, 126 Eduard Hahn, Idar Oberstein

    Nice one Ralph, difficult to find !

    There should be a third mark on the reverse in the helmet, bottom left. Under your copyright name.

    You can see it on this example:
